Key Characteristics of Reliable IT Service Providers
When evaluating IT service providers, look for these essential qualities:
1. Proven Experience and Expertise
A dependable IT provider should have a solid track record in the industry. Check their portfolio, client testimonials, and case studies. Experience in your specific industry is a plus because it means they understand your unique challenges.
2. Comprehensive Service Offerings
Reliable IT companies offer a wide range of services, including network management, cybersecurity, cloud solutions, and help desk support. This ensures they can handle all your IT needs without requiring multiple vendors.
3. Strong Communication Skills
Effective communication is vital. Your IT provider should explain technical issues in simple terms and keep you informed about ongoing projects and potential risks.
4. Proactive Approach to IT Management
Look for providers who focus on prevention rather than just fixing problems. They should offer regular system monitoring, updates, and security audits to avoid disruptions.
5. Transparent Pricing and Contracts
Clear pricing models and contract terms help avoid surprises. Reliable providers offer flexible plans that suit your budget and scale with your business growth.
6. Certifications and Partnerships
Certifications like CompTIA, Microsoft, or Cisco indicate a provider’s commitment to quality. Partnerships with leading technology vendors also demonstrate credibility.
7. Local Presence and Support Availability
Having local support can be beneficial for quick on-site assistance. Check their response times and availability, especially if you operate in different time zones.
By focusing on these characteristics, you can narrow down your options to providers who are truly dependable.

Practical Tips for Vetting IT Service Providers
To make an informed decision, use these actionable recommendations:
Conduct thorough interviews with potential providers to assess their knowledge and approach.
Request a trial period or pilot project to evaluate their service quality.
Check their disaster recovery and backup plans to ensure data safety.
Verify their compliance with industry standards such as GDPR or HIPAA if applicable.
Assess their scalability to support your business growth.
Look for a cultural fit to ensure smooth collaboration.
Additionally, consider the provider’s ability to educate your staff and offer training sessions. This can improve your team’s IT literacy and reduce dependency on external support.
